Trade-offs Worth Knowing

The 0.5 HP service factor means it cannot match the flow rate of larger 1.85 HP or 2.7 HP pumps when running water features, pressure-side cleaners, or solar heating at full speed. For pools with multiple water features running simultaneously, step up to a Pentair IntelliFlo or Hayward TriStar VS instead. The warranty also varies by region, so check with Pentair directly before self-installing.

Trade-offs Worth Knowing

Cartridge replacements run about $10 to $20 per season and need swapping every 2 to 4 weeks depending on pool use. If you prefer sand filtration, you’ll need a different pump entirely. Also, the GPH rating is at zero head pressure, so real-world flow rate drops on pools with longer hose runs or elevated filters.

How to Choose the Best Pool Pump for Your Pool

Choosing the right pool pump comes down to four questions: how big is your pool, what type of filter you have, whether your electrical setup supports 115V or 230V, and how much you value energy savings. Answer those, and the right pick usually becomes clear.

Variable-Speed vs Single-Speed vs Dual-Speed Pool Pumps

Variable-speed pumps are now the standard for inground pools because they cut electricity use by 50 to 80%. They run at low RPMs for daily filtration (quiet and efficient) and ramp up only when vacuuming or running water features. Single-speed pumps run at one fixed speed, which makes them loud and expensive to operate but cheap to buy. Dual-speed pumps split the difference with a low and high setting.

For most homeowners, a variable-speed pump pays back its higher upfront cost within 4 to 6 years through energy savings. Many states also have efficiency regulations that effectively require variable-speed pumps on new installations.

How to Size Your Pool Pump by Gallons

The right pump size depends on your pool’s gallon capacity. A pump should turn over your pool’s water volume once every 8 hours for residential pools. Use this rule of thumb:

  • Up to 10,000 gallons: 0.5 to 1 HP pump, 40 to 60 GPM flow rate

  • 10,000 to 20,000 gallons: 1 to 1.5 HP pump, 60 to 90 GPM flow rate

  • 20,000 to 30,000 gallons: 1.5 to 2 HP pump, 90 to 120 GPM flow rate

  • 30,000+ gallons: 2 HP or larger pump, 120+ GPM flow rate

Pool Pump Decision Matrix by Pool Size

Match your pool size to the right pump category. Small pools under 10,000 gallons do well with budget 3/4 HP to 1 HP pumps. Medium pools in the 10,000 to 20,000 gallon range benefit most from variable-speed 1.5 HP pumps like our top pick. Large pools above 20,000 gallons need 1.85 HP or higher to maintain proper turnover.

Filter Compatibility Guide

Your pump needs to match your filter’s flow requirements. Sand filters handle the widest flow range, cartridge filters prefer lower GPM, and DE filters need moderate to high GPM with proper pressure. A pump that’s too powerful can damage a cartridge filter, while an undersized pump can clog a DE filter.

Voltage Requirements: 115V vs 230V

Most inground pool pumps run on 230V circuits because they are more efficient at higher voltage. Smaller above-ground pumps often use 115V plug-in design. Check your existing electrical panel before buying a replacement pump, and budget for an electrician visit if you need to change voltage.

Pool Pump Maintenance Tips

Extend your pump’s lifespan with three simple habits. Clean the strainer basket monthly to reduce motor strain. Check the shaft seal annually for small leaks, since a worn seal is the most common failure point. Run the pump for at least 8 hours per day during swimming season to prevent the motor from seizing during storage.

What is the average lifespan of a pool pump?

A well-maintained pool pump typically lasts 8 to 15 years. Single-speed pumps from name brands like Hayward and Pentair often reach the upper end of that range with basic care. Variable-speed pumps have more complex electronics but can match that lifespan when installed away from direct weather exposure. Budget pumps from off-brand manufacturers typically last 3 to 5 years before needing replacement.

What size pool pump do I need for a 25,000 gallon pool?

For a 25,000 gallon pool, you need at least a 1.5 HP variable-speed pump or a 2 HP single-speed pump. The pump should deliver 90 to 110 GPM at your system’s head pressure to maintain proper turnover within 8 hours. Are variable speed pool pumps worth it?

Yes, variable speed pool pumps are worth it for most inground pool owners. They cut electricity costs by 50 to 80% compared to single-speed pumps, which adds up to $50 to $80 per month in savings on a typical residential pool. The higher upfront cost typically pays back within 4 to 6 years through energy savings alone, and many local utilities offer rebates that shorten that payback period further.
